This week the GGB Podcast features a discussion with David Lopez, the president and CEO and Julia Boguslawski, the vice president of marketing, for the gaming equipment manufacturer, AGS, on how the company is doing things differently for its customers.

When AGS was bought by the Apollo investment group—the same group that owns Caesars Entertainment—things changed dramatically. David Lopez was brought on to lead the innovative manufacturer and build a team to take it to the next level. Immediately after taking over, AGS bought the Cadillac Jack Class II company, hired former Shuffle Master and Bally marketing executive Julia Boguslawski, and launched a table-game division that is today creating some interesting and successful products. At the recent GameOn conference produced by AGS, the company outlined its past, present and future. Lopez and Boguslawski sat down with GGB Publisher Roger Gros and Editor Frank Legato in early June to talk about the conference and the company.

Roger Gros is publisher of Global Gaming Business, the industry’s leading gaming trade publication, and all its related publications. Prior to joining Global Gaming Business, Gros was president of Inlet Communications, an independent consulting firm. He was vice president of Casino Journal Publishing Group from 1984-2000, and held virtually every editorial title during his tenure. Gros was editor of Casino Journal, the National Gaming Summary and the Atlantic City Insider, and was the founding editor of Casino Player magazine. He was a co-founder of the American Gaming Summit and the Southern Gaming Summit conferences and trade shows.
Roger Gros is the author of the best-selling book, "How to Win at Casino Gambling" (Carlton Books, 1995), now in its fourth edition. Gros was named “Businessman of the Year” for 1998 by the Greater Atlantic City Chamber of Commerce and received the Lifetime Achievement Award from the American Gaming Association in 2012 as part of the annual AGA Communications Awards.
